    Well, it turns out the Wyoming effort is a proposed resolution and not an actual law.

    https://www.thedrive.com/news/wyomings-proposed-ev-ban-is-the-worst-kind-of-performative-art

    That’s way less interesting and useful than them actually pushing for a law. They want to send a copy of the resolution to the Governor of California. OK…. Maybe they remembered that Wyoming coal and natural gas gets turned into electricity for…..electric cars?

    In other news I had reached out to the local Mazda dealer in 2022 regarding the upcoming CX-70, specifically the PHEV version.

    They just sent me an email that the CX-70 is getting near. I asked them to clarify if it is the PHEV variant.

    If yes, will make a refundable deposit to get in line for a CX-70 PHEV.

    Currently in month 10 of having refundable deposit in place on a RAV4 Prime (PHEV as many know). As Toyota builds to inventory and not to order best guess from the dealer is ‘middle 2023’.

    So, I recently put a refundable deposit on an RX500F due to being tired of waiting on RAV4P.

    I will be critical of Toyota - They invented the mass adoption hybrid, they have over a year waitlist on the RAV4P and yet they are not filling the market demand.

    Eventually, there will be alternative(s). I’ll vote with my $$$ if the CX-70 PHEV or the Lexus is a winner and available first.

    Come on Toyota, see the demand on the R4P, fill the demand. And yes, I do realize Lexus is Toyota.

    EVs designed with being 100% recyclable.

    https://www.technologyreview.com/2023/01/17/1066915/tesla-former-cto-battery-recycling/

    from the article:

    “All of those materials we put into a battery and into an EV don’t go anywhere. They’re all still there. They don’t get degraded, they don’t get compromised—99% of those metals, or perhaps more, can be reused again and again and again. Literally hundreds, perhaps thousands of times.”. -

    “I think this entire new sustainable economy as we’re envisioning it, with everything electrified, simply can’t work unless you have a closed loop for the raw materials. There aren’t enough new raw materials to keep building and throwing them away; it would fundamentally be impossible.”
